实现Redis程序中增删改查功能(redis程序的增删改查)

实现Redis程序中增删改查功能

Redis是一款高性能的键值对存储系统。Redis提供了许多常用的数据操作功能,如增删改查,可以用于实现缓存、任务队列、排行榜等应用场景。本文将介绍如何在Redis中实现增删改查功能。

一、连接Redis

在Python中使用Redis,需要安装redis-py库。可以使用pip命令安装redis-py库:

pip install redis

连接Redis需要使用Redis类创建连接对象,代码如下:

import redis
# 创建连接对象
r = redis.Redis(host='localhost', port=6379, db=0)

二、增加数据

增加数据功能可以使用set()函数实现,代码如下:

# 增加数据
r.set('key', 'value')

上述代码将在Redis中增加key为’key’,值为’value’的键值对。

三、获取数据

获取数据功能可以使用get()函数实现,代码如下:

# 获取数据
value = r.get('key')
print(value)

上述代码将从Redis中获取key为’key’的数据,并将其打印出来。

四、修改数据

修改数据功能可以使用set()函数实现,与增加数据功能相同。如果原来的key不存在,将会新创建一个key并设置其值。代码如下:

# 修改数据
r.set('key', 'new_value')

上述代码将把key为’key’的数据的值修改为’new_value’。

五、删除数据

删除数据功能可以使用delete()函数实现,代码如下:

# 删除数据
r.delete('key')

上述代码将删除key为’key’的数据。

六、查找所有数据

查找所有数据功能可以使用keys()函数实现,代码如下:

# 查找所有数据
keys = r.keys()
for key in keys:
value = r.get(key)
print(key, value)

上述代码将获取Redis中所有的key并打印出它们对应的值。

通过以上步骤,我们可以实现Redis程序中的增删改查功能。当然,除了以上基础操作外,Redis还提供了很多高级功能,可以根据需求进行扩展。


数据运维技术 » 实现Redis程序中增删改查功能(redis程序的增删改查)